So perhaps it's time to remember the whole Moses vs. Pharaoh of the Exodus encounter in Exodus 7-12. Moses was 80 years old and this new Pharaoh was probably a lot younger since the Pharaoh during the time Moses killed an Egyptian taskmaster out of rage had died, probably due to old age. Moses was told to return to Egypt and God would use him to deliver the people of Israel. And here's what - regardless of the signs God showed the Pharaoh of the Exodus, he simply kept refusing to let the people of Israel go. He hardened his heart continually (but it was all part of God's plan). God kept striking them, at the fourth plague which was the plague of lice, even when the magicians were forced to admit it was God's finger, still Pharaoh refused to let the people of Israel go (Exodus 8:16-19). He would not swallow his pride. After the death of the firstborn, he let them go but only to change his mind later.
